41 PROJECT BACKGROUND: 41.1 East Delhi Municipal Corporation (referred to as EDMC) was established in May 2012,

by trifurcation of erstwhile Municipal Corporation of Delhi. It works on management

of eastern zones of the city, regarding control and acquisition of land, building

constructions and social and physical infrastructure in urban areas.

41.2 EDMC has some idle land parcels which are either underutilized or lying vacant. This

if monetized can help generate revenues for EDMC. In view of the same, it is proposed

that the idle land parcel at Old Zonal Building Complex, Shahdara (APPENDIX X),

may be developed as per the details in the tender document. This shall be as per master

plan provisions applicable in Delhi from time to time. The entire development has to

be on a miniature version of Smart City Application in vogue.

41.3 The details of the project are as under:

S. NO. COMPONENT DETAILS

1 Location Plot measuring 15795 square feet in Anaj Mandi,

Shahdara

2 Connectivity Road - Located on Station Road, Shahdara

Metro Station – The nearest Metro Station is

Shahdara Metro Station

3 Land Use Municipal Use

4 MPD

Regulations For

Development As

Per Delhi

Master Plan

(APPENDIX

II)

� Plot Area –1467 Sqm or 15795 square feet (as per

attached MAP)

� Ground Coverage – 40 %

� FAR (Floor Area Ratio) - 100, In case in future the

FSI is revised upwardly, the selected bidder shall

be allowed to increase covered area

proportionately.

� Height – As per MPD provisions

� Underground Parking – As per MPD provisions
